Microsoft Partnership

Azure, .NET & Enterprise Modernization Expertise

Keyhole Software is a Microsoft Partner with extensive experience delivering enterprise-grade solutions across Azure, .NET, SQL Server, DevOps, cloud-native engineering, and enterprise application modernization.

Our consultants help organizations modernize legacy systems, improve software delivery workflows, implement scalable cloud-native architectures, and build secure, maintainable applications aligned with Microsoft technologies and best practices.

From enterprise .NET modernization initiatives to Azure cloud migration and AI-enabled software delivery, Keyhole supports organizations navigating complex digital transformation efforts across regulated and high-scale environments.

Hear From Keyhole's CEO

Microsoft Partnership

Longstanding Expertise Across the Microsoft Ecosystem

Official Microsoft Partner Logo Approved By Microsoft Designation

Keyhole Software has extensive experience designing, modernizing, and supporting enterprise applications built on Microsoft technologies, including Azure, .NET, C#, SQL Server, Azure DevOps, and cloud-native Microsoft architectures.

Our Microsoft partnership reflects years of practical engineering experience delivering enterprise software solutions across healthcare, logistics, manufacturing, financial services, transportation, and other complex industries.

Keyhole previously held Microsoft Gold Partner competency recognition under Microsoftโ€™s legacy partner program, reflecting demonstrated technical expertise, certified consultants, and successful delivery across enterprise Microsoft environments.

Today, our consultants continue helping organizations modernize legacy systems, improve software delivery pipelines, migrate applications to Azure, and implement scalable cloud-native architectures aligned with modern Microsoft engineering practices.

Ai accelerated software development with microsoft AI

AI-Accelerated Development

Learn how Keyhole Software helps enterprise teams modernize systems and accelerate delivery using architect-governed AI engineering workflows.
expert insights into .net architecture

Engineering Insights & Resources

Explore 900+ technical articles covering software architecture, cloud engineering, AI, DevOps, modernization, and enterprise development.

How Keyhole Built This Expertise

Our Microsoft expertise has been developed through years of hands-on enterprise consulting and software delivery across modernization, cloud transformation, platform engineering, DevOps automation, and custom application development initiatives.

Keyhole consultants have supported organizations ranging from mid-market businesses to Fortune 500 enterprises through:

  • Legacy .NET and Microsoft platform modernization
  • Azure cloud migration and optimization
  • Enterprise DevOps and CI/CD implementation
  • Cloud-native application architecture
  • API and microservices development
  • AI-enabled engineering workflows
  • Long-term application modernization strategy

In addition to deep technical expertise, our long-term client relationships and repeat engagements reflect our continued focus on maintainability, scalability, governance, and measurable business outcomes.

See All .NET Services

What This Means For Keyhole Clients

โ€œThe Microsoft ecosystem continues to play a major role in enterprise modernization, cloud transformation, and AI-enabled software delivery.

Our experience across Azure and .NET allows us to help clients adopt modern technologies in practical, maintainable ways that align with their business goals and existing systems.โ€
Christopher DeSalvo, Keyhole Software Chief Executive Officer
Image

Related Keyhole Projects

As a proven Microsoft Partner, Keyhole Software has delivered solutions for organizations across healthcare, financial services, logistics, manufacturing, transportation, and other complex enterprise environments.

Our project experience includes Azure cloud modernization, .NET application development, enterprise DevOps implementation, AI-enabled engineering workflows, cloud-native architecture design, legacy system modernization, and scalable platform engineering initiatives.

The examples below highlight how Keyhole consultants help organizations modernize applications, improve software delivery processes, and build secure, maintainable systems using Microsoft technologies and modern cloud engineering practices.